|
在移动互联网时代,H5页面凭借其跨平台、轻量化的特性成为内容传播的重要形式。然而,H5搜索优化常因技术限制或策略偏差导致索引效率低下,影响用户体验与流量获取。精准定位优化漏洞并快速提升索引效率,需从技术底层与策略设计双维度入手,构建高效、可扩展的优化体系。
漏洞一:资源加载阻塞索引抓取 H5页面常依赖JS、CSS及图片资源,若资源加载超时或未合理压缩,会导致搜索引擎爬虫无法完整抓取内容。例如,未压缩的JS文件可能超过100KB,使爬虫因超时放弃解析;未设置异步加载的图片会阻塞主线程,延迟页面渲染完成时间。优化需通过工具检测资源体积,采用Webpack等工具压缩代码,对非关键资源(如装饰性图片)设置`loading="lazy"`属性,确保核心内容优先加载。同时,避免使用内联JS或CSS,减少HTML体积,提升爬虫抓取效率。
漏洞二:动态内容未适配静态化处理 H5页面常通过AJAX动态加载数据,但搜索引擎爬虫默认无法解析异步内容,导致索引缺失。例如,新闻列表页通过API获取数据,若未通过预渲染(Prerender)或服务端渲染(SSR)生成静态HTML,爬虫仅能抓取空列表框架。解决方案包括:使用Next.js等框架实现SSR,或通过Prerender服务生成静态页面快照;对无法静态化的内容,通过``标记提示爬虫访问带`?_escaped_fragment_=`参数的URL,获取服务端返回的静态版本。
漏洞三:URL结构混乱影响索引覆盖 H5页面因单页应用(SPA)特性,常出现URL参数冗余、哈希路由(#)未适配等问题,导致同一内容被索引多个变体,分散权重。例如,商品详情页通过`/product?id=123`与`/product/#/123`两种形式访问,搜索引擎可能视为不同页面。优化需统一URL规范:采用历史路由模式(History API)替代哈希路由,确保URL简洁且唯一;通过` (编辑:开发网_新乡站长网)
【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!
|